**Action item (owner: reviewer):** The Wayfarrow tile prefetcher hammered the origin again because the backoff cap was never wired up—classic. Please review the fix in the pending branch and make sure the cap applies per-region, not globally, or we'll just move the hot spot around. Also sanity-check the new cache-warm schedule. Context, graphs, and the incident timeline are on the page below.

wiki page, kahog-hahig: https://vault.zemvargrid.internal/display/deploy/repo/settings/merge_requests/job/settings/6f3b933774dbc5320a4daa18

## Ticket: Replace Homegrown Job Queue

Context for new folks: our in-house queue ("Grindstone") predates the team. It drops jobs under load and has no retry semantics. Plan: migrate to Relaybolt over two sprints, shadow-run both, then cut over. Risk is low; rollback is a config flag. Migration cannot proceed without sign-off. Required approver is below.

named custodian: Tamys Rusdor Tamix

## Changed defaults

Heads up: the Ledgerline tax-rate lookup cache now defaults to a 15-minute TTL instead of 24 hours. Turns out rates in the Veldt County sandbox were going stale mid-demo, which was embarrassing. Eviction is now LRU rather than FIFO, and the cache warms on boot. If you're reviewing, check that nothing hardcodes the old TTL. The new defaults land as follows.

deployment values, bajop-taweg:
holwyn:
  log_level: debug
  metrics_host: metrics.holwyn.zemvarsys.internal
  pool_size: 32

To all heads of department,

The pilot of the Brightvale reseller programme concluded last week with nine partners onboarded across the Averlan corridor. Margin performance held within the modelled band, and partner-sourced revenue exceeded the pilot target by a modest but encouraging margin. Legal has finalised the standard reseller agreement, and enablement materials are ready for wider rollout. Before we commit to full launch, the executive team should weigh the programme against the strategic direction set out below.

board note of kadug-tawig: Only 5 of the 100 pilot accounts renewed Oliath, so a churn review is set for April 15.